Output 6f28980de540f90d2619b81d253bdf3e9b2942f45c31ca6b6fd2fa2f9a72ebb5:8

value
43948124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2f944c5b2c0f5ad53f761a13dcc88b3ace370a2 OP_EQUAL
address
3Pqk4TNnJEmjPXDh9oJB3euuww7bXiXdJ3
transaction
6f28980de540f90d2619b81d253bdf3e9b2942f45c31ca6b6fd2fa2f9a72ebb5
confirmations
314815
spent
true